Understanding Material Options


One of the first things to ask your pool builder about is the type of material they recommend for your project. According to Forbes, the three primary materials for an inground pool are fiberglass, vinyl, or concrete. Each option comes with its own advantages and limitations, so gaining clarity on durability, maintenance needs, and long-term costs will help you choose the best fit for your lifestyle. Discuss how each material performs in different climates and usage scenarios to ensure your investment aligns with your expectations.


Evaluating Experience and Reputation


It's also important to inquire about your pool builder's track record. Requesting examples of previous projects, browsing a portfolio, or asking for client referrals can reveal how capable and reliable the builder is. Professional experience often correlates with higher quality workmanship and smoother installations, so taking the time to verify credentials and customer satisfaction can save you from costly headaches down the road. In many cases, seasoned builders can also offer design tips that enhance efficiency and long-term enjoyment.


Managing Timeline and Budget


Construction timelines and budget expectations should always be addressed early. Pool installations often involve multiple steps that can shift due to weather, supply availability, or permitting requirements. Ask your builder for a detailed project timeline, along with a transparent breakdown of costs and any potential contingencies. A reputable builder will communicate openly about these factors and offer realistic expectations rather than vague estimates, allowing you to plan for both the construction phase and future upkeep.
